#carreview #AstonMartin #VanquishVolante The Mona Lisa has never been sold or auctioned. In 1962, it was insured for US$100 million, and if sold on the open market today, it would likely hammer for multiple billions. Viewed through that lens, the 2026 Aston Martin Vanquish Volante is somewhat more affordable. The Vanquish coupe has a Canadian MSRP starting in the low $500,000s, which is enough to get you a 500-sq-ft micro-condo in Vancouver or Toronto. My open-topped Vanquish Volante test car had a base MSRP of $561,000, and an eye-watering all-in price of $717,600 after taxes and fees. And not that it matters, but the $6,800 delivery charge is among the highest I have ever seen.  Of course, that kind of money buys you the best of everything.
